Default My boyfriend got his Canada visitors Visa now how does he fly to Calgary Not via USA

My boyfriend got his visitors Visa now how does he fly to Calgary Not going via USA since he doesnt have a US Visa and I was told you cant fly charter flights to Canada if youre not a permanent resident..he only has a 6 month tourist visa what Now?

He can go to the American Embassy and apply for an intransit visa, or he can fly Air Canada direct to Toronto then fly westJet to Calgary.
